ALLAH IN HIMSELF
1. SURA 2:255

Allah. There is no God but He, the living, the self-subsisting, eternal. No slumber can seize Him nor sleep.
His are all things in the heaven and on earth. Who is there who can intercede in His presence except as
He permits? He knows what is before or after them. Nor shall they encompass any of His knowledge
except as He wills. His throne extends over the heavens and the earth, and He feels no fatigue in
guarding and preserving them for He is the Most High, the supreme. (2.255)

THEME/S
This passage talks about tawhid, unity of Allah, monotheism, and highlights some of the major exclusive
attributes of God. We learn that God is different from humans and other creations as He lives on His
own, He is self-subsisting and eternal. He is not ephemeral (transitory, temporary) like the created
things. He knows everything. Our knowledge is limited. His majesty, uniqueness, knowledge and Being
are totally unlike other beings. “There is none like Him.” (Surah 112).

The most central theme in the surah is the throne, al-kursi. The term implies the power and rule of Allah
that extends over the heavens and the earth; nothing lies outside it. Therefore, He is the only one whose
commands are executed and who can make decisions about His creation, as He has knowledge and
power over all things.

IMPORTANCE OF THE THEME/S


This passage presents the themes of God’s self-subsistence and eternal nature by comparing Him to
humans using basic attributes, for example, sleep, tiredness, and knowledge. These verses encourage
the believing Muslims to think over and understand God in the light of such comparisons. Muslims grasp
the exalted nature of God and learn that it is very important to remember Him. They can do this by
regular prayer offered in complete devotion; ensuring there are no pictures at home in front of the
person praying. They should also not let materialistic thoughts become modern day idols that distract us
from the attention of God.  Ayat al-kursi talks about the power of God. Muslims should take the shelter
of this verse and use it as a prayer for protection. The Prophet declared it to be one of the best passages
of the Qur’an. Muslims should, therefore, recite it daily for protection as well.
